Maintenance Tips for a 2RZ-FE Alternator

Taking proper care of your Toyota Prado’s alternator is crucial for ensuring its long-lasting performance. Here are some essential maintenance tips to keep your 2RZ-FE alternator in good shape.

Regular Inspections: Periodically inspect the alternator for any signs of wear or damage. Check the belts for tightness and signs of wear. Loose or damaged belts can cause strain on the alternator, leading to decreased performance.

Clean Connections: Over time, dirt and debris can accumulate on the alternator’s connections, affecting its functionality. Clean the terminals and connections using a wire brush and a mixture of baking soda and water. Ensure they are free from corrosion and securely connected.

Monitor Battery Voltage: Keeping an eye on your battery’s voltage can give you an indication of the alternator’s performance. A healthy alternator should maintain a voltage reading of around 13.8 to 14.2 volts while the engine is running. If you notice significantly lower or higher voltage readings, it may indicate an issue with the alternator.

Avoid Overloading: Be mindful of excessive electrical loads on the alternator, such as using multiple accessories simultaneously. This can put undue strain on the alternator and shorten its lifespan. Consider upgrading to a higher capacity alternator if you frequently require additional electrical power.

Signs of a Failing Toyota Hiace Alternator

The Toyota Hiace Alternator is a crucial component of the vehicle’s electrical system, responsible for charging the battery and powering the electrical accessories while the engine is running. However, like any other part, it can experience issues over time. Being able to recognize the signs of a failing alternator is essential to prevent unexpected breakdowns and costly repairs.

One common sign of a failing Toyota Alternator is dimming headlights. If you notice that your headlights appear dimmer than usual, especially when the engine is idling or at low speeds, it may indicate a problem with the alternator. Additionally, you may experience frequent battery issues, such as the battery constantly needing to be jump-started or losing charge quickly.

Another sign to look out for is electrical issues. This could include flickering or pulsating dashboard lights, radio or other electrical accessories malfunctioning, or the power windows and locks operating slower than usual. These issues may be caused by an inadequate power supply from a failing alternator.

Lastly, a squealing or grinding noise coming from the engine area could indicate a failing alternator. This could be due to worn-out bearings or a loose belt, both of which can affect the performance of the alternator.

Troubleshooting and Diagnosing Alternator Issues

The Alternator plays a crucial role in the electrical system of the Toyota Prado. However, like any other component, it can encounter issues over time. When your vehicle experiences electrical problems, it’s essential to troubleshoot and diagnose the alternator to identify the root cause.

One common issue with the Alternator is a dead battery. If your battery consistently dies, it may be due to a faulty alternator. Other signs of a failing alternator include dimming or flickering lights, a whining noise from the engine, and difficulty starting the vehicle.

To diagnose alternator issues, you can perform a simple test using a multimeter. Start by checking the voltage across the battery terminals with the engine off. A healthy battery should read around 12.6 volts. Then, start the engine and measure the voltage again. It should read around 13.5 to 14.5 volts. If the voltage remains the same or drops significantly, it indicates a problem with the alternator.

Common Problems with the Toyota Alternator

The Toyota alternator is known for its reliability and durability, but like any other component in a vehicle, it can encounter some issues over time. Here are some common problems that Toyota owners may experience with their alternators.

One of the common issues with the Toyota alternator is a faulty voltage regulator. The voltage regulator is responsible for maintaining a steady voltage output from the alternator to power the vehicle’s electrical system. If the voltage regulator malfunctions, it can result in overcharging or undercharging the battery, which can lead to battery failure or electrical issues in the vehicle.

Another problem that can occur with the Toyota alternator is worn-out brushes. The brushes in the alternator are essential for creating electrical contact with the rotor. Over time, these brushes can wear out and lose their ability to provide a consistent flow of electricity. This can result in intermittent charging or no charging at all.

Additionally, the bearings in the alternator can wear out over time, causing noise or excessive vibration. If left unattended, this can lead to further damage to the alternator or other engine components.

Replacing the Alternator in the Toyota Prado

Replacing the alternator in the Toyota Prado is a necessary task when the Alternator, specifically the Alternator or Toyota Alternator, is showing signs of failure. While it may seem like a daunting task, with the right tools and instructions, it can be done by the average DIYer.

First, make sure to disconnect the negative battery cable to avoid any electrical mishaps. Then, locate the alternator, which is usually situated at the front of the engine. Depending on the model year, there may be additional components that need to be removed to gain access to the alternator.

Next, loosen the belt tensioner to relieve tension on the serpentine belt. This will allow you to easily remove the belt from the alternator pulley. Once the belt is off, disconnect the electrical connections to the alternator, including the wiring harness and the battery terminal.

After disconnecting the electrical connections, remove the mounting bolts that hold the alternator in place. With the bolts removed, the alternator can now be lifted out of its housing. Take note of any spacers or brackets that may need to be transferred to the new alternator.

Lastly, install the new alternator by reversing the steps above. Connect the electrical connections, secure the mounting bolts, and then reattach the serpentine belt. Make sure to check the tension on the belt to ensure it is properly aligned and tightened.

By following these steps, the alternator in the Toyota Prado can be replaced, ensuring optimal performance and avoiding any future electrical issues.
